Spilled Milk Closes NE Iowa Highway
An accident early this morning (Tuesday, March 8th)involving a truck hauling milk containers, shut down a busy highway for several hours.
It happened at about 2am, east of West Union on Highway 18 in rural Fayette County. A semi loaded with containers of milk, went out of control and rolled onto the highway.
The driver, 29 year old Charlie Craver of Amarillo, Texas, was treated at the West Union hospital for minor injuries. The semi and trailer are considered a total loss.
Multiple gallon containers of milk spilled into the ditch; the rest were salvaged by the West Union Fire Department. Highway 18 was closed down for about 3 hours until the road was cleared.
Craver was charged with failure to maintain control.
The Fayette County Sheriff was assisted by the West Union Fire Department, Clermont Fire Department, and TriState Ambulance.
